While the consensus is Democrats have gained an advantage in their attempt to oust David Valadao with the passage of Proposition 50, it's not a sure thing and the race for Valadao's seat is still expected to be competitive when it comes to the 2026 midterm election.
Among those who are calling the race in the Congressional District 22 a toss up is the Cook Political Report. Valadao represents District 22, which includes Porterville. But the Cook Political Report has changed its rating for District 22 from leans Republican to a toss up.
And the Cook Political Report still rates Valadao's seat as the most difficult pickup in the state after its redistricting caused by Prop. 50.
